Callaghan John McCarthy

Birth1776 - Clonakilty, Cork, Ireland
DeathApr 1836 - Clonakilty, Cork, Ireland
MotherMargaret Deasy
FatherTimothy McCarthy

Born in Clonakilty, Cork, Ireland on 1776 to Timothy McCarthy and Margaret Deasy. Callaghan John McCarthy married Catherine Carroll and had 9 children. He passed away on Apr 1836 in Clonakilty, Cork, Ireland.
